Output 616587f703b149772c4aa1c0f3010c655020564e4725d84a6e706e9d4898cebf:1

value
511851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08c26f63deba2bad746797fd9e651d1926d469d0 OP_EQUAL
address
32VLFfekNYgidM6H4ikUcNjPumxfwpp9Xh
transaction
616587f703b149772c4aa1c0f3010c655020564e4725d84a6e706e9d4898cebf
spent
true